<p>Yori Nightmare asked what the best material would be for making Shippuden Sakura&#8217;s costume and shoes.  Here&#8217;s the answer in two parts:</p>
<p>1) The Outfit:  I would definatetly go for cotton with this one - it&#8217;s relatively inexpensive and easy to work with, and I believe it will achieve the look of this costume very well.  The only exception would be the shorts she wears: while you could make them out of a stretchy material, I would save your time and money and just go buy a pair of bike shorts!</p>
<p>2) The Shoes: What I would do here is go and buy an open-toed shoe/sandal that appears the same as the bottom half of her shoes, and then sew boot covers to give the appearance of the boot.  Don&#8217;t worry - many patterns come with a pattern for boot covers, and are pretty easy to make.</p>

<p>Our next question is from Kiki0831, who asks if there is somewhere she can get patterns for specific cosplay costumes.  Unfortunately Kiki, the answer is&#8230;not really.  What most cosplayers (including myself) do is find a pattern <em>close</em> to what they need, and then alter it accordingly.  Another option is altering thrift store finds, but this costume is a bit too unique for that, so I suggest the former.  Keep in mind that you will probably mess up, but guess what?  It&#8217;s okay!  Creating cosplay costumes can be very complicated because of their uniqueness, so don&#8217;t feel bad if you&#8217;re not sure what to do.  If you&#8217;re stuck on a certain element of the costume, do what I suggested before and ask someone who&#8217;s costume you like how they did it.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Disgraceful_art left a comment asking where a good place would be to purchase Haku&#8217;s hunter-nin mask.  Well D_A, I can do you one better and tell you how to make your own!</p>
<p>First, you&#8217;ll need to make the basic mask. The easiest way to do this would probably be to make it out of paper mache.  Here&#8217;s how I would go about it, but if you think you have a better way by all means go for it (and maybe tell us about it in a comment!):</p>
<ul>First, get a sturdy piece of card stock (the kind you would print business cards on, for instance), a spray bottle, and a wig head (they&#8217;re only about 5 bucks, you can get them at beauty supply stores, or online if you can&#8217;t find one locally).  The curved surface will help you form the mask correctly.</ul>
<ul>Next, lightly spritz the card stock with water and place it on the face of the wig head (with the wig head laid back so the card stock won&#8217;t fall off, of course). Gently shape the card stock into the shape you would like the mask, spritzing it with more water if necessary.</ul>
<ul>Once you have your card stock in the desired shape, let it dry and then cut off the corners to make it a mask shape; then, paper mache it.</ul>
<ul>From here, all you need to do is make eye slits and paint on the details.  I would also recommend sealing the whole mask with craft sealant (hodge podge or spray on, which ever you prefer) once you have completed it</ul>
<ul>Don&#8217;t forget a small hole on each side and some string or elastic to keep the mask on your face!</ul>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Now that you know how to shop for materials, it&#8217;s time to sew.  But how in the world do you go about doing that?  This one&#8217;s for you, Neko_Sarah!</p>
<p>So I could totally write a post on hand and machine sewing basics, but I think there&#8217;s plenty of resources out there that do it a lot better than I ever could.  So here&#8217;s a little crash course guide to some basics that will get you sewing in no time.</p>
<p>If you don&#8217;t have access to a sewing machine, and aren&#8217;t ready to invest in one (those suckers don&#8217;t come cheap!), you&#8217;ll be picking up a needle and thread. The only real thing you need to know to get started is a few basic stitches, and here&#8217;s where you can find them:</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Your Mother</strong> - or grandma, or sister, or friend - for most people, having someone show them how to do something is much simpler than reading about it.  If you have this valuable resource, take advantage of it!</li>
<li><strong>The Internet</strong> - There are plenty of tutorials with diagrams on <a href="http://sewing.about.com/od/techniques/tp/handsewing.htm">hand</a> and <a href="http://www.ehow.com/how_5862_sewing-machine.html">machine</a> sewing on the internet, with the links above being just a few examples.  Everyone learns differently, so do a search and look around to find the guide or tutorial that works best for you.</li>
<li><strong>Books</strong> - If you&#8217;re willing to spend a little money, I would suggest <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Simplicity-Simply-Best-Sewing-Book/dp/073942100X/ref=pd_bbs_2?ie=UTF8&amp;s=books&amp;qid=1216348054&amp;sr=8-2">Simplicity&#8217;s Simply the Best Sewing Book</a>. If you have a machine you can use or plan on buying one I would also <em>strongly </em>recommend <a href="http://www.amazon.com/Sew-Built-Wendy-Making-Wardrobe/dp/0821257404">Sew U</a> - I wish I had this when I had started sewing!  It comes with free patterns and even has a guide to shopping for sewing machines, another thing that sure would have helped me out in the past.</li>
</ul>
<p>One last piece of advice - <strong>Don&#8217;t wait until the last minute to make your costume!</strong> It will only lead to frustration and most likely an unsatisfactory outfit.</p>
